Sucrose utilization in budding yeast as a model for the origin of undifferentiated multicellularity.

We use the budding yeast, Saccharomyces cerevisiae, to investigate one model for the initial emergence of multicellularity: the formation of multicellular aggregates as a result of incomplete cell separation.
